The Problem: How to Tell if Your Browning Strike Force Has an SD Card Issue
The camera gives you clear signals. The most common symptom is a “Card Error” message on the display. That’s the camera telling you it cannot read or write to the card.
Sometimes you’ll see “No Card” even though a card is inserted. Other times the camera freezes mid-operation or shows a black screen.
Another sign is a “Card Full” message when the card has plenty of space. The camera thinks the card is full because it cannot read the directory properly. You might also notice that photos save for a few shots and then stop.
Or the camera writes corrupted files that won’t open on your computer.
You can also check the card itself. Remove it and inspect the metal contacts. Look for dirt, scratches, or bent pins.
Check the write-protect switch on the side of a full-size SD card. If it’s slid down to the “Lock” position, the camera cannot write to it. That gives you the same error as a faulty card.

Quick Checks to Run First (Before You Blame the Camera)
Run these three checks. They take about two minutes total and solve a surprising number of cases.
Check the write-protect switch. Full-size SD cards have a tiny slider on the left edge. If it’s pushed down, the card is locked. Slide it back up.
This is the single easiest fix and the most overlooked.
Try the card in another device. Put the card into your computer or another camera. If the computer can read it and the other camera can write to it, the card is fine. The problem is in the Browning camera.
If neither device reads the card, the card is likely corrupted or damaged.
Try a different card in the camera. Borrow a card from a friend or use a spare. If the camera works fine with a different card, you’ve narrowed it down to the original card. If it still shows errors, the camera may have a hardware issue.

The Decision Tree: Diagnose Your Exact Error Message
The error message on the display is your best clue. Each message points to a different root cause. Follow the branch that matches what you see.
If you see “Card Error”: This is the most common message. It means the camera cannot read the card’s file system. The card is likely formatted as exFAT or NTFS instead of FAT32.
Format the card to FAT32 using your computer or the camera’s built-in format function. If that doesn’t work, the card may be too large for your camera model. Check the capacity limit in the next section.
If you see “No Card”: The camera thinks the slot is empty. Remove the card and reinsert it firmly. Make sure it clicks into place.
If it still shows “No Card,” try a different card. If that works, the original card has a bad connection or is dead. If no card works, the camera’s card reader may be faulty.
If you see “Card Full” with space remaining: The card’s directory structure is corrupted. The camera cannot read the free space. Format the card in the camera.
If that doesn’t work, format it on your computer using the SD Card Formatter tool from the SD Association. This wipes the directory and rebuilds it correctly.
If the camera freezes after inserting a card: Power cycle the camera. Remove the batteries and the card. Wait 30 seconds.
Reinsert the batteries and the card. If it freezes again, the card is incompatible. Try a different brand or capacity.
Some cards have timing issues that cause the camera to lock up.
If photos save but won’t open on your computer: The card may be failing. Copy the files to your computer. Then format the card in the camera.
If the problem returns, replace the card. Cheap or counterfeit cards fail this way often.

The Format Fix: Why FAT32 Matters and How to Do It Right
The Browning Strike Force requires the FAT32 file system. It does not support exFAT or NTFS. This is a hard requirement, not a suggestion.
The camera’s firmware reads the card’s allocation table using FAT32 only. If the card is formatted to anything else, the camera cannot access it.
Why FAT32? It’s an older file system with a 4GB file size limit. That’s fine for trail cameras since individual photos are small. FAT32 is also simpler for embedded devices to read.
The camera’s processor is not powerful enough to handle exFAT’s more complex structure. This is consistent across most trail camera brands.
How to format on Windows: Insert the card into your computer. Open File Explorer. Right-click the card drive and select “Format.” Under File System, choose FAT32.
If FAT32 is not an option, the card is larger than 32GB. Use a third-party tool like the SD Card Formatter (free from the SD Association website). Set format type to “Full” and file system to “FAT32.”

How to format on Mac: Insert the card. Open Disk Utility. Select the card from the sidebar.
Click “Erase.” Set Format to “MS-DOS (FAT)” and Scheme to “Master Boot Record.” Click Erase. MacOS calls FAT32 “MS-DOS (FAT)” for compatibility reasons. It’s the same thing.
How to format in the camera: Insert the card into the Browning Strike Force. Go to the Setup menu. Find the Format option (usually under System or Memory).
Select Format and confirm. The camera handles the file system itself. This is the safest method because it matches the camera’s exact requirements.
One important warning: Always format the card in the camera before first use. Even if you formatted it on your computer, do an in-camera format as well. The camera creates its own folder structure.
That structure is different from what a computer creates. Missing folders can cause write errors even with the correct file system.

The Capacity Trap: Why a 64GB or 128GB Card Might Not Work
This is the second most common cause of the Browning Strike Force SD card problem. You bought a big card thinking more storage is better. The camera rejects it.
The card is too large for your specific model.
Older Browning Strike Force models have a hard 32GB limit. They cannot read cards larger than 32GB. The camera’s firmware was written before large-capacity cards became common.
If you insert a 64GB or 128GB card, the camera either shows “Card Error” or simply ignores it.
Newer Browning Strike Force models (manufactured after approximately 2020) can handle up to 512GB. But only if the card is formatted to FAT32. Here’s the catch: Windows and Mac will not format a card larger than 32GB to FAT32.
You need a third-party tool to force FAT32 on a 64GB or larger card.
How to check your model’s limit: Look at the camera’s serial number or manufacturing date. Check the user manual for your specific model number. If you don’t have the manual, search Browning’s support site by model.
The capacity limit is listed in the specifications.
The safe choice: Use a 32GB card. It’s cheap, widely available, and works with every Browning Strike Force model ever made. You can store thousands of photos on a 32GB card.
Unless you’re recording video constantly, you don’t need more than 32GB.

What about 64GB cards? If you have a newer model, a 64GB card can work. Format it to FAT32 using the SD Card Formatter tool. Set the allocation unit size to 32KB or 64KB.
Test it in the camera before relying on it for a full deployment.
What about 128GB and 256GB? These work on the newest models. But you must format them to FAT32. The larger the card, the more likely you’ll run into issues.
The camera’s processor has to manage a much larger allocation table. That can slow down writing and cause timeouts.
The bottom line: If you’re having trouble, try a 32GB card first. If that works, the card capacity was the issue. You can then decide whether to upgrade to a larger card with proper formatting.
Most users find that 32GB is plenty for a typical hunting season.
